fancyhandout

A LaTeX class for producing nice-looking handouts

Many students conducting a presentation are asked to provide a handout containing the essential information of their report.
However, LaTeX has never been designed for typesetting such documents mostly consisting out of bullet points.

fancyhandout breaks up with some of LaTeX's principles and redefines basic LaTeX commands with the aim of producing well-designed and clear structured handouts:
A sans-serif font is used by default, sections are not numbered and highlighted by underlining them, head- and footline display document information and for avoiding too large whitespace around the text, the margin sizes are adjusted to a proper value.

All together, fancyhandout provides a way of typesetting documents not exclusively consisting of running text in a beautiful way.

Dependencies

fancyhandout depends on these other LaTeX packages:
csquotes, enumitem, etoolbox, fancyhdr, geometry and xcolor
